Re: Student Course Complete Switching to Skilled Worker

If a CoS has been assigned for 4 years, that is what you have to apply for. The text you quote does not say it MUST be 4 years, it says it is the maximum it can be. After 4 years you apply for an extension with a new CoS, either with the same employer or a new one. Thank you so much for swift ...
